Brazil’s Bolsonaro questioned about diamond jewellery and sale of luxury watches
Federal Police agents at Federal Police headquarters before the arrival of Brazil’s former president Jair Bolsonaro in Brasilia (Eraldo Peres/AP)

Brazilian federal police are questioning former president Jair Bolsonaro about allegedly attempting to sneak in diamond jewellery reportedly worth $3 million (€2.75 million) and the sale of two luxury watches he received as gifts from Saudi Arabia while in office, federal authorities said.

Mr Bolsonaro arrived on Thursday morning at Federal Police headquarters in Brasilia, Brazil’s capital, a federal police spokesperson confirmed to journalists waiting outside the premises, including one from The Associated Press (AP).
